Italy at a glance


CAPITAL CITYRome
POPULATION58.9 million people
CURRENCYEuro
LANGUAGEItalian
TIME ZONE(GMT+01:00) Rome, Milan, Naples (Standard Time)
CALLING CODE+39
ELECTRICITYType C (European 2-pin), Type F (German 2-pin, side clip earth), Type L (Italian 3-pin)

Sights to Visit

Bridge of Sighs
The Bridge of Sighs (Ponte dei Sospiri) is one of Venice's most famous landmarks, connecting the Doge's Palace to the historic New Prison.
Colosseum
Colosseum is Rome’s iconic ancient amphitheater and one of the most famous structures in the world.
Duomo
The Duomo of Florence (Cattedrale di Santa Maria del Fiore) is the city’s most iconic landmark and a masterpiece of Renaissance architecture.
Giotto’s Bell Tower
Giotto’s Bell Tower (Campanile di Giotto) is a breathtaking masterpiece of Gothic architecture standing adjacent to the Duomo in Florence.
Orvieto
Orvieto is a cliffside city in Umbria, Italy, dramatically perched atop a massive volcanic tufa plateau.
Piazza del Campo
Piazza del Campo is the historic main square of Siena, Italy, world-famous for its shell-shaped layout and red-brick paving.
Piazza della Signoria
Piazza della Signoria is Florence’s main political square and an open-air sculpture museum in the heart of the city.
Pisa Leaning Tower
Tower of Pisa is one of the world's most famous architectural marvels, located on the Piazza dei Miracoli in Pisa, Italy.
Pompeii
Archaeological Park of Pompeii is one of the world's most famous archaeological sites, located near Naples, Italy.
Ponte Vecchio
Ponte Vecchio ("Old Bridge") is Florence’s oldest and most famous bridge, spanning the narrowest point of the Arno River.
Sorrento
Sorrento is a picturesque coastal town perched atop dramatic cliffs overlooking the Bay of Naples in southwestern Italy.
Naples
Naples is one of Italy's most vibrant and historic cities, where ancient heritage and world-famous cuisine create an unforgettable experience.
